This growth hormone releasing peptide acts as a secretagogue. It stimulates your body’s own pituitary gland to naturally produce and release more human growth hormone (HGH) in a pulsatile manner. This approach differs from direct HGH administration, offering a more physiological method of support.
The therapy essentially prompts your system to function more youthfully. Increased HGH levels may lead to higher levels of IGF-1, a key marker for cellular growth and repair. This natural stimulation helps avoid the negative feedback loops that sometimes accompany exogenous hormone treatments.

If prescribed, the compounded medication usually arrives directly at your home. You administer the subcutaneous injection daily, often in the evening. This timed dose aims to mimic the body’s natural pulsatile release of HGH during sleep, maximizing its efficacy.
Therapy protocols typically run for several months. Your clinician will guide you on the specific duration. Some patients benefit from cyclical use to prevent tachyphylaxis, where the body adapts to the medication, reducing its effectiveness over time.
Regular follow-ups are an important part of the protocol. Your clinician monitors your progress, assesses your symptoms, and may order repeat lab tests. This ensures the therapy remains safe and effective for your individual needs.
This compounded peptide generally has a favorable safety profile. The most common side effects are mild and localized, such as irritation at the injection site. Serious adverse events are rare, but your clinician will discuss all potential risks during your consultation.

Sermorelin works on a slow curve because it asks the body to make its own growth hormone. Results compound over months, not days. A typical reported timeline looks like this.
Weeks 1 to 4
Deeper sleep is usually the first signal. Morning energy lifts. Recovery from training feels faster. No measurable body composition change yet.
Weeks 5 to 8
Skin texture, hair quality and nail strength tend to shift. Mental clarity in the afternoon improves. Strength on lifts often goes up.
Weeks 9 to 12
Body composition starts moving, with a typical 5 to 10 percent fat reduction reported alongside small lean mass gains. Libido and joint comfort improve.
Month 4 and beyond
A follow-up IGF-1 lab is drawn. Dose is adjusted up or down. Many patients maintain on a lower dose after this point.
